What are the common challenges faced by people with ADHD?
Many individuals with ADHD experience difficulties in several key areas. These include:
-
Focus and Attention: Sustaining focus on a single task for extended periods can be challenging. Distractions easily derail concentration, leading to task incompletion or frequent shifts in activity.
-
Impulsivity: Acting without thinking, interrupting conversations, or making hasty decisions are common experiences. This can sometimes lead to regret or unintended consequences.
-
Hyperactivity: This can manifest as fidgeting, restlessness, excessive talking, or difficulty staying still. This constant motion can be both draining and disruptive.
-
Emotional Regulation: Experiencing intense emotions and struggling to regulate them is also a common challenge. This can impact relationships and overall well-being.

What are some strategies for managing ADHD symptoms effectively?
-
Medication: Many individuals find that medication significantly improves their focus and reduces impulsivity.
-
Therapy: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) and other therapeutic approaches can provide valuable tools for managing ADHD symptoms and developing coping strategies.
-
Lifestyle Changes: Regular exercise, a healthy diet, and sufficient sleep are crucial for managing ADHD.
-
Organizational Strategies: Implementing organizational systems, such as using planners, calendars, and task management apps, can significantly improve productivity.
